I actually have it hooked up to a nice tv, but that doesn't work well. Newer TVs don't accept the RF signal from old-school gaming systems, even when you try and fine-tune it. There is a hack you can do to your Intellivsion (or Intellivision II like I have) to tap into the AV signals inside the console, but I just haven't had the time yet.
